a标签后退按钮:详解网页链接及用户体验优化26


在网页设计和开发中,``。 当用户点击这个链接时,浏览器会向服务器请求新的网页,并将当前页面添加到浏览器的历史记录中。这时,浏览器后退按钮便可以将用户带回到之前的页面。 这个过程是浏览器本身的机制,与``)时,浏览器会改变URL的Hash部分,但不进行完整的页面刷新。 浏览器后退按钮可以正确地处理Hash链接的跳转,但这仅限于页面内的跳转,不会影响整个页面浏览历史记录。

4. 表单提交: 当用户提交表单时,浏览器通常会进行页面刷新。 如果提交成功,浏览器会将新的页面添加到历史记录中。 但如果提交失败或出现错误,用户可能无法使用后退按钮返回到之前的表单页面,需要重新填写表单。

三、优化``标签及后退按钮用户体验的策略

为了确保用户可以流畅地使用后退按钮,开发者应该注意以下几点:

1. 谨慎使用`replaceState()`: 除非有充分的理由(例如,避免重复的历史记录条目),否则应该避免使用`replaceState()`方法。 它可能会导致用户迷失方向,无法使用后退按钮返回到之前的页面。

2. 在SPA中正确处理历史记录: 在单页面应用中,开发者需要使用`pushState()`和`popstate`事件来管理浏览器的历史记录,确保后退按钮可以正确地恢复之前的页面状态。 这需要仔细的设计和实现,以保证用户体验的流畅性。

3. 提供清晰的导航: 除了依赖后退按钮,还应该提供清晰的导航链接,例如面包屑导航或站点地图,以便用户可以轻松地浏览网站,即使他们不小心使用了后退按钮也能够快速找到自己想要的内容。

4. 处理表单提交失败: 在表单提交失败的情况下,应该向用户提供清晰的错误信息,并允许用户使用后退按钮返回到之前的表单页面,以便他们可以纠正错误并重新提交表单。 避免直接跳转到其他页面,以免用户丢失输入的信息。

5. 测试和用户反馈: 在发布网站之前,应该进行全面的测试,以确保后退按钮在各种情况下都能正常工作。 收集用户反馈,了解用户在使用后退按钮时的体验,并根据反馈改进网站设计和功能。

四、总结

``标签本身不会直接影响浏览器后退按钮的功能,但网页的设计和JavaScript代码可能会间接影响用户使用后退按钮的体验。 通过谨慎地使用JavaScript的`history`对象,并在单页面应用中正确处理历史记录,以及提供清晰的导航和处理表单提交失败等措施,开发者可以创建更加流畅和友好的用户界面,确保用户可以轻松地使用浏览器后退按钮。

最终,一个良好的用户体验取决于对细节的关注和对用户需求的理解。 充分理解``标签与浏览器后退按钮之间的关系,并采取相应的优化策略,将有助于提升网站的用户满意度和转化率。

2025-06-08


上一篇:站长必备:深度解读友情链接平台及最佳选择策略

下一篇:短链接生成器终极指南:选择适合你的最佳工具